  • Patent number: 11707800
    Abstract: A marking system for decorating one or more workpieces includes a plurality of marking stations that can mark product images on blank workpieces to produce product workpieces, at least some of which have different sizes, shapes, materials, or a combination thereof, a control system that can select one of the plurality of marking stations and send product image data to the selected one of the plurality of marking stations, and a robotic manipulator that can transport a blank workpiece to the selected marking station under the control of the robotic manipulator. The selected marking station can mark the product image the blank workpiece based on the product image data which produces a product workpiece. The robotic manipulator can remove the product workpiece from the selected one of the plurality of marking stations.

  • Patent number: 11648628
    Abstract: A method for matching and tracking workpieces in laser etching operation includes generating by the computer a label image that uniquely identifies the workpiece, moving a laser head to the workpiece, setting the laser head to a first power level by a power controller, etching the product image on the workpiece using a laser beam emitted from the laser head, wherein the laser beam is modulated at the first power level in accordance with a product image in a pixel wise fashion across the workpiece, moving the laser head to the label by the transport mechanism, setting the laser head to a second power level by the power controller, etching the label image on the workpiece using a laser beam emitted from the laser head, wherein the laser beam is modulated at the second power level in accordance with the label image in a pixel wise fashion across the label.

  • Publication number: 20220068164
    Abstract: A repositionable display panel includes a rigid image plate that includes a front surface configured to receive a colorant to form an image thereon and a back surface opposite to the first surface. The rigid image plate is defined by an image plate thickness and image plate widths. A spacer block is defined by a spacer block thickness and spacer block widths smaller than the image plate widths. A pressure-sensitive adhesive layer between the back surface of the rigid image plate and the spacer block bonds the rigid image plate and the spacer block together.

  • Publication number: 20170320348
    Abstract: A laser etching system for forming customized image patterns on workpieces, includes a computer that receives a product image and generates a label image, a laser head to emit a laser beam, a transport system that can scan the laser head across a workpiece or a label associated with the workpiece, a laser head driver that can modulate the laser beam in accordance to the product image or the label image that uniquely identifies the workpiece, and a power controller that can set the laser beam a first power level or a second power level. The laser head can scan across and etch the workpiece at the first power level in pixel-wise fashion to reproduce the product image on the workpiece. The laser head can scan across and etch the label at the second power level in pixel-wise fashion to reproduce the label image on the label.

  • Patent number: 9272567
    Abstract: The application of image transfer paper and a wrap to a curved surface of a container is described. A device for affixing the image transfer paper and wrap includes a base, a support member to support the container, and two wrap applicator arms coupled to the base in a pivoting manner. The support member includes a shoulder and, when the container is placed upon the support member, an edge of the container around an opening of the container rests upon the shoulder and a perimeter of the shoulder extends beyond a perimeter of the edge of the container. The shoulder receives the image transfer paper and aligns the image transfer paper with the edge of the container. Each wrap applicator arm is configured to receive a respective end of the wrap. Rotating the wrap applicator arms about the support member stretches the wrap around the container and image transfer paper.

  • Patent number: 8885206
    Abstract: The printing tracking labels as a part of a composite image of personalized images for photo products includes receiving a plurality of personalized images and a plurality of label images, each label image including order tracking information associated with one of the plurality of personalized images. A composite image including the plurality of personalized images and the plurality of label images is generated. The position of each personalized image within the composite image corresponds to a position of a separate photo product on a printer tray and the position of each label image within the composite image corresponds to a position of a separate label on the printer tray. The composite image is printed onto the plurality of photo products and the plurality of labels.

  • Patent number: 8733868
    Abstract: A direct-to-product printing tray to hold a photo product and a plurality of labels in place while a composite image is printed on the photo product and a first label. The direct-to-product printing tray includes a label-dispensing system within the direct-to-product tray. The label-dispensing system is configured to automatically advance a second label to a position previously occupied by the first label in response to the removal of the first label from the label-dispensing system.

  • Patent number: 8657109
    Abstract: Universal packaging for beverage containers of different sizes is described. The universal packaging includes a bottom support structure including an opening having an interior floor surface. A raised cylinder extends upwards from the interior floor surface. A beverage container of a first height fits within the opening in the bottom support by placing an open side of the beverage container down upon the interior floor surface, the raised cylinder extending into an interior of the beverage container of the first height. A beverage container of a second height, the second height being less than the first height, fits within the opening in the bottom support by placing a solid bottom surface of the beverage container of the second height down upon an upper surface of the raised cylinder.
